wzy 6 dagen geleden
bovenliggende
commit
e30036bc66
1 gewijzigde bestanden met toevoegingen van 28 en 28 verwijderingen
  1. 28 28
      mjava-siku/src/main/java/com/malk/siku/service/impl/SikuServiceImpl.java

+ 28 - 28
mjava-siku/src/main/java/com/malk/siku/service/impl/SikuServiceImpl.java

@@ -444,14 +444,14 @@ public class SikuServiceImpl implements SikuService {
                 body.put("formCode",xqbh + "-" + index);//有值时会使用该值作为单据号
                 body.put("formSubTypeBizCode",formSubTypeBizCode);//表单类型的业务编号
 
-                String mktdr = UtilMap.getString(detail, "selectField_mo9z9dva");//每刻提单人
-                body.put("submittedUserEmployeeId",mktdr);//提单人工号
-                body.put("coverUserEmployeeId",mktdr);//承担人工号
+                String mktdrgh = UtilMap.getString(detail, "textField_mok5mtsh");//每刻提单人工号
+                body.put("submittedUserEmployeeId",mktdrgh);//提单人工号
+                body.put("coverUserEmployeeId",mktdrgh);//承担人工号
 
-                List<Map> travelPartnerInfo = new ArrayList<>();//参与人
-                travelPartnerInfo.add(new HashMap<String,String>(){{put("employeeId",ydfqr);}});
-                travelPartnerInfo.add(new HashMap<String,String>(){{put("employeeId",ztcggh);}});
-                body.put("travelPartnerInfo",travelPartnerInfo);
+                List<Map> internalTravelPartner = new ArrayList<>();//内部参与人
+                internalTravelPartner.add(new HashMap<String,String>(){{put("employeeId",ydfqr);}});
+                internalTravelPartner.add(new HashMap<String,String>(){{put("employeeId",ztcggh);}});
+                body.put("travelPartnerInfo",new HashMap<String,List<Map>>(){{put("internalTravelPartner",internalTravelPartner);}});//参与人
 
                 //查询宜搭发起人部门
                 Map employeeDetails = MkBxUtil.employeeDetails(UtilMap.map("employeeIds", Arrays.asList(ydfqr)));
@@ -535,14 +535,14 @@ public class SikuServiceImpl implements SikuService {
                 body.put("formCode",xqbh + "-" +index);//有值时会使用该值作为单据号
                 body.put("formSubTypeBizCode",formSubTypeBizCode);//表单类型的业务编号
 
-                String mktdr = UtilMap.getString(detail, "selectField_mo9z9dvc");//每刻提单人
-                body.put("submittedUserEmployeeId",mktdr);//提单人工号
-                body.put("coverUserEmployeeId",mktdr);//承担人工号
+                String mktdrgh = UtilMap.getString(detail, "textField_mok5mtsf");//每刻提单人工号
+                body.put("submittedUserEmployeeId",mktdrgh);//提单人工号
+                body.put("coverUserEmployeeId",mktdrgh);//承担人工号
 
-                List<Map> travelPartnerInfo = new ArrayList<>();//参与人
-                travelPartnerInfo.add(new HashMap<String,String>(){{put("employeeId",ydfqr);}});
-                travelPartnerInfo.add(new HashMap<String,String>(){{put("employeeId",ztcggh);}});
-                body.put("travelPartnerInfo",travelPartnerInfo);
+                List<Map> internalTravelPartner = new ArrayList<>();//内部参与人
+                internalTravelPartner.add(new HashMap<String,String>(){{put("employeeId",ydfqr);}});
+                internalTravelPartner.add(new HashMap<String,String>(){{put("employeeId",ztcggh);}});
+                body.put("travelPartnerInfo",new HashMap<String,List<Map>>(){{put("internalTravelPartner",internalTravelPartner);}});//参与人
 
                 //查询宜搭发起人部门
                 Map employeeDetails = MkBxUtil.employeeDetails(UtilMap.map("employeeIds", Arrays.asList(ydfqr)));
@@ -1265,14 +1265,14 @@ public class SikuServiceImpl implements SikuService {
                 body.put("formCode",xqbh + "-" + index);//有值时会使用该值作为单据号
                 body.put("formSubTypeBizCode",formSubTypeBizCode);//表单类型的业务编号
 
-                String mktdr = UtilMap.getString(detail, "selectField_mo9z9dva");//每刻提单人
-                body.put("submittedUserEmployeeId",mktdr);//提单人工号
-                body.put("coverUserEmployeeId",mktdr);//承担人工号
+                String mktdrgh = UtilMap.getString(detail, "textField_mok5mtsh");//每刻提单人工号
+                body.put("submittedUserEmployeeId",mktdrgh);//提单人工号
+                body.put("coverUserEmployeeId",mktdrgh);//承担人工号
 
-                List<Map> travelPartnerInfo = new ArrayList<>();//参与人
-                travelPartnerInfo.add(new HashMap<String,String>(){{put("employeeId",ydfqr);}});
-                travelPartnerInfo.add(new HashMap<String,String>(){{put("employeeId",ztcggh);}});
-                body.put("travelPartnerInfo",travelPartnerInfo);
+                List<Map> internalTravelPartner = new ArrayList<>();//内部参与人
+                internalTravelPartner.add(new HashMap<String,String>(){{put("employeeId",ydfqr);}});
+                internalTravelPartner.add(new HashMap<String,String>(){{put("employeeId",ztcggh);}});
+                body.put("travelPartnerInfo",new HashMap<String,List<Map>>(){{put("internalTravelPartner",internalTravelPartner);}});//参与人
 
                 //查询宜搭发起人部门
                 Map employeeDetails = MkBxUtil.employeeDetails(UtilMap.map("employeeIds", Arrays.asList(ydfqr)));
@@ -1354,14 +1354,14 @@ public class SikuServiceImpl implements SikuService {
                 body.put("formCode",xqbh + "-" +index);//有值时会使用该值作为单据号
                 body.put("formSubTypeBizCode",formSubTypeBizCode);//表单类型的业务编号
 
-                String mktdr = UtilMap.getString(detail, "selectField_mo9z9dvc");//每刻提单人
-                body.put("submittedUserEmployeeId",mktdr);//提单人工号
-                body.put("coverUserEmployeeId",mktdr);//承担人工号
+                String mktdrgh = UtilMap.getString(detail, "textField_mok5mtsf");//每刻提单人工号
+                body.put("submittedUserEmployeeId",mktdrgh);//提单人工号
+                body.put("coverUserEmployeeId",mktdrgh);//承担人工号
 
-                List<Map> travelPartnerInfo = new ArrayList<>();//参与人
-                travelPartnerInfo.add(new HashMap<String,String>(){{put("employeeId",ydfqr);}});
-                travelPartnerInfo.add(new HashMap<String,String>(){{put("employeeId",ztcggh);}});
-                body.put("travelPartnerInfo",travelPartnerInfo);
+                List<Map> internalTravelPartner = new ArrayList<>();//内部参与人
+                internalTravelPartner.add(new HashMap<String,String>(){{put("employeeId",ydfqr);}});
+                internalTravelPartner.add(new HashMap<String,String>(){{put("employeeId",ztcggh);}});
+                body.put("travelPartnerInfo",new HashMap<String,List<Map>>(){{put("internalTravelPartner",internalTravelPartner);}});//参与人
 
                 //查询宜搭发起人部门
                 Map employeeDetails = MkBxUtil.employeeDetails(UtilMap.map("employeeIds", Arrays.asList(ydfqr)));